Historical Context
Understanding LYD/MVR historical data
LYD/MVR records how many maldivian rufiyaa units one libyan dinar represented at each provider publication. Libyan Dinar is associated with Libya, while Maldivian Rufiyaa is associated with Maldives. The series can support dated price comparisons, cross-currency records and research into how the relationship changed over the selected period.
Observed movement can reflect relative inflation, economic activity, monetary-policy conditions, trade and demand for the two currencies. The documented exchange-rate arrangements also provide context: The Central Bank of Libya defines the official dinar framework with reference to the IMF Special Drawing Right and publishes formal exchange-rate decisions.. These are historical reference observations, not intraday transaction prices, forecasts or evidence that a single factor caused a particular change.
